Public scan — anyone with this URL can view this analysis. Sign up to track your own repos privately, run scheduled re-scans, and get AI fix prompts via your dashboard.
6 of your 28 findings came from Repobility's proprietary detections. ✓ Repobility tags below mark them.

Scan timing: clone 9.58s · analysis 9.69s · 10.8 MB · GitHub API rate-limit (preflight)

guokaigdg/animal-island-ui

https://github.com/guokaigdg/animal-island-ui · scanned 2026-06-09 02:24 UTC (21 hours, 33 minutes ago) · 10 languages

484 raw signals (28 security + 456 graph) 38th percentile · Typescript · small (2-20K LoC) System graph score 94 (lower by 31)

UNIFIED Repobility · multi-layer engine · AI coders

Complete repo analysis

Last scanned 21 hours, 33 minutes ago · v12 · last Δ +0.1 (diff) · 57 actionable findings from 2 signal sources. 2 repeated signals grouped for readability. Security checks, system graph analysis, and verified AI-agent feedback are merged into one review queue.

JSON
Score breakdown â 2026-05-18-v5
Component Sub-score Weight Contribution
structure_score 85.0 0.15 12.75
security_score 97.0 0.25 24.25
testing_score 0.0 0.20 0.00
documentation_score 76.7 0.15 11.51
practices_score 42.0 0.15 6.30
code_quality 78.1 0.10 7.81
Overall 1.00 62.6
Severity distribution — click a segment to filter
Active filters: excluding tests × Reset all

Last 12 scans of this repo. Each new scan persists a full payload — historical comparison is exact, not lossy.

v1
May 24 02:01
v2
May 25 02:05
v3
May 26 02:05
v4
May 27 02:05
v5
May 28 02:05
v6
May 30 02:06
v7
Jun 02 02:10
v8
Jun 03 02:17
v9
Jun 04 02:16
v10
Jun 07 02:19
v11
Jun 08 02:24
v12
Jun 09 02:25
Diff: previous → latest scan
Score Δ
0.10
Gaps added
1
Gaps resolved
2
Edges changed
+1 / -0
New gaps in latest scan:
  • Commented-code block (6 lines) in src/components/WeddingInvitation/WeddingInvitation.tsx:142 info
Gaps resolved since last scan:
  • File has no detected symbols: src/components/Icon/Icon.tsx
  • Commented-code block (6 lines) in src/components/WeddingInvitation/WeddingInvitation.tsx:143
v#IDStatusScoreGapsNodesCommitStarted
v scan_cbc695f86cd5 ok 93.7 31 240 0fbd41d Jun 09 02:25
v scan_9b7607de50e0 ok 93.6 32 239 64ec56c Jun 08 02:24
v scan_e5da4faf5abe ok 93.6 32 239 997936e Jun 07 02:19
v scan_dbbbea829f10 ok 93.6 32 239 6bfa915 Jun 04 02:16
v scan_5cf3b57504cf ok 93.2 32 228 f4909ea Jun 03 02:17
v scan_e81691117630 ok 93.2 32 227 ffbbce8 Jun 02 02:10
v scan_a4cf48a42867 ok 93.3 30 222 0f83d63 v0.9.0 May 30 02:06
v scan_6e48c18768c9 ok 93.1 29 213 bf4768b May 28 02:05
v scan_3698a945e4a8 ok 93.1 29 213 bd6a05d May 27 02:05
v scan_3b5705156fe4 ok 92.5 27 195 4c8d519 May 26 02:05
v scan_a6bf8a4339f5 ok 92.3 25 182 8b25f2a May 25 02:05
v scan_873fbd9aa3d7 ok 92.3 25 182 cdbbf42 May 24 02:01
For AI agents: Voting guide (TP/FP) MCP manifest Stdio wrapper SARIF Integrate Findings queue Vote TP/FP on findings to calibrate the engine.
For AI agents + API integrations
Email me when this repo regresses
Free. We re-scan periodically; new criticals → your inbox. No signup required for the scan itself.
API access

This page is publicly accessible at: https://repobility.com/scan/aaf5ebe8-4a78-475e-a8d6-d003eefaf742/

To check status programmatically (no auth required):

curl -s https://repobility.com/api/v1/public/scan/aaf5ebe8-4a78-475e-a8d6-d003eefaf742/

Important — please don't re-submit the same URL repeatedly. The submission endpoint is idempotent: re-submitting the same git URL returns this same scan_token, not a new one. To re-scan this repo, sign up free and use the dashboard.